About V. Langer
V. Langer is a scholar working on Biophysics,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Nuclear and High Energy Physics, having authored 16 papers that have together received 597 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(8 papers), Quantum and electron transport phenomena (6 papers) and Advanced NMR Techniques and Applications (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(425 citations), Spectroscopy (147 citations) and Nuclear and High Energy Physics (77 citations). V. Langer has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Denmark and France. Frequent co-authors include W. von der Osten, H. Stolz, B. Uebbing, D. Fröhlich, A.V. Kulik, Hans J. Jakobsen, A. Mysyrowicz, Thomas Vosegaard, S. Permogorov and E. Schreiber.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review Letters, Physical review. B, Condensed matter and Review of Scientific Instruments.
